Log corruption

Hi,
I was just wondering, if I want to rollforward my database by applying 100 logs but my 7th log is corrupted, is there a way to skip that single log file and proceed further with the remaining 93 logs?

Generally, No. You need all the log files for database recovery.

For tablespace level recovery, if DB2_COLLECT_TS_REC_INFO is set, it *may* be possible without a log file if the missing log file does not have information about the restored tablespace.
